Aren't you dropping another motor in it soon? It would seem wastefull to put that much work into it if your just gunna swap it out in a few months. MHG thickness is determined by the amount of head material removed; the more removed the thicker the gasket needs to be.
FYI the temp gauge won't read crap if there isn't any coolant left for it to read. Sounds like classic BHG. Might just have some loose head bolts; a retorque could get ya a few more weeks...
If your not overheating/leaking/mixing fluids/smelling of fluids/or running bad, I would have to guess it to be condensation and that your are as paranoid about your supra as I am about mine.:naughty:
